Dear Arthur,
In the Cantonese Conversation I web-page you have the character 性 for name instead of 姓.
The character for ‘surname’, 姓 sing3 is 姓 with the girl radical not 性 sing3 with the heart radical. They are both pronounced sing3, but, 性 sing3 means ‘temper ; sex'.
